Skip site navigation (1)Skip section navigation (2)
Date:      Tue, 25 Feb 2014 11:27:23 +0000 (UTC)
From:      Emanuel Haupt <ehaupt@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r345959 - head/security/keyprint
Message-ID:  <201402251127.s1PBRN2b070821@svn.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: ehaupt
Date: Tue Feb 25 11:27:23 2014
New Revision: 345959
URL: http://svnweb.freebsd.org/changeset/ports/345959
QAT: https://qat.redports.org/buildarchive/r345959/

Log:
  Support staging

Modified:
  head/security/keyprint/Makefile

Modified: head/security/keyprint/Makefile
==============================================================================
--- head/security/keyprint/Makefile	Tue Feb 25 11:21:16 2014	(r345958)
+++ head/security/keyprint/Makefile	Tue Feb 25 11:27:23 2014	(r345959)
@@ -10,21 +10,22 @@ MASTER_SITE_SUBDIR=	mharo
 MAINTAINER=	ports@FreeBSD.org
 COMMENT=	Print S/Key keys on a piece of paper, twice the size of a credit card
 
+USES=		shebangfix
 NO_BUILD=	yes
 
 PORTDOCS=	README
+SHEBANG_FILES=	keyprint
+
+OPTIONS_DEFINE=	DOCS
 
-NO_STAGE=	yes
 post-patch:
 	${REINPLACE_CMD} -e 's,__PREFIX__,${PREFIX},' ${WRKSRC}/keyprint
 
 do-install:
-	${MKDIR} ${PREFIX}/share/keyprint
-	${INSTALL_DATA} ${WRKSRC}/keyblank.ps ${PREFIX}/share/keyprint
-	${INSTALL_SCRIPT} ${WRKSRC}/keyprint ${PREFIX}/bin
-.if !defined(NOPORTDOCS)
-	${MKDIR} ${DOCSDIR}
-	${INSTALL_DATA} ${WRKSRC}/README ${DOCSDIR}
-.endif
+	${MKDIR} ${STAGEDIR}${DATADIR}
+	${INSTALL_DATA} ${WRKSRC}/keyblank.ps ${STAGEDIR}${DATADIR}
+	${INSTALL_SCRIPT} ${WRKSRC}/keyprint ${STAGEDIR}${PREFIX}/bin
+	${MKDIR} ${STAGEDIR}${DOCSDIR}
+	${INSTALL_DATA} ${WRKSRC}/README ${STAGEDIR}${DOCSDIR}
 
 .include <bsd.port.mk>



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201402251127.s1PBRN2b070821>